Our analysis looked at 3 schools in New Mexico to see which bachelor's degree programs offered the best value experiences for CIS students with the aim of identifying those quality schools that are more affordable than some of their counterparts.

Our ranking of value is based on the quality of a program as defined in our per sticker price dollar. Specifically, our score for quality is discounted by the published tuition and fees charged by the given college. This gives the cost per unit of quality for each college. The more quality your dollar buys, the better the value.

In our regional and nationwide rankings, out-of-state tution and fees are used in our calculations. For statewide rankings, we use average in-state tuition and fees.

Best New Mexico Schools for Affordable Quality for a Bachelor's in Computer Information Systems

Our analysis found New Mexico State University - Main Campus to be the best value school for computer information systems students who want to pursue a bachelor’s degree in New Mexico. Located in the suburb of Las Cruces, NMSU Main Campus is a public school with a large student population.

The average tuition and fees for an in-state undergraduate at NMSU Main Campus are $7,301 a year. CIS majors at NMSU Main Campus take out an average of $27,110 in student loans while working on their Bachelor's Degree.

NMSU Main Campus also made our Best Computer Information Systems Bachelor’s Degree Schools in New Mexico list, coming in at #4.

A rank of #2 on this year’s list means New Mexico Institute of Mining and Technology is a great value for computer information systems students working on their bachelor’s degree. New Mexico Tech is a small public school located in the town of Socorro.

In-state tuition fees for undergraduate students at New Mexico Tech are $8,425 per year. The average amount in student loans that CIS majors at New Mexico Tech take out while working on their Bachelor's Degree is $16,438.

New Mexico Tech also made our Best Computer Information Systems Bachelor’s Degree Schools in New Mexico list, coming in at #2.

A rank of #3 on this year’s list means University of New Mexico - Main Campus is a great value for computer information systems students working on their bachelor’s degree. UNM is a very large public school located in the city of Albuquerque.

The average tuition and fees for an in-state undergraduate at UNM are $7,906 a year.

UNM also made our Best Computer Information Systems Bachelor’s Degree Schools in New Mexico list, coming in at #3.
